Nishishiiji
Nishishiiji is a locality in Numazu, Shizuoka. Nishishiiji is situated nearby to the locality Higashibara, as well as near Higashishiiji.Places of Interest

Katahama Station is a railway station in the city of Numazu,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an, operated by Central Japan Railway Company.

Hara Station is a railway station in the city of Numazu,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an, on the Tōkaidō Main Line, operated by Central Japan Railway Company. Hara is situated 3½ km west of Nishishiiji.

Mishima is a city located in eastern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an. As of 31 July 2019, the city had an estimated population of 109,803 in 49,323 households, and a population density of 1,800 persons per square kilometre.
